There is no direct connection from Fort Walton Beach to Marietta. However, you can take the taxi to Destin–Fort Walton Beach Airport (VPS) airport, fly to Hartsfield-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L), walk to Airport Station, take the subway to Arts Center Station, walk to Arts Center Station, then take the line 10 bus to Marietta Transfer Center.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Crestview, take the bus to Tallahassee, walk to N Monroe Street and Silver Slipper Lane, take the bus to C.K. Steele Plaza Gate 22, take the bus to Atlanta Bus Station, walk to Garnett Station, take the subway to Arts Center Station, walk to Arts Center Station, then take the line 10 bus to Marietta Transfer Center.
